在CSS中,如果想要選中某個元素的所有子元素,我們可以使用通配符星號(*)來實現。
* { 屬性: value; }
上述代碼中,星號表示選中所有元素,后面的花括號中的內容則是對所有元素設置的樣式屬性,例如:
* { margin: 0; padding: 0; }
這樣就可以將頁面中所有元素的外邊距和內邊距全部設置為0。
當然,在實際開發中,我們不建議全局使用通配符星號,因為這會極大地增加頁面渲染時間,導致性能下降。
而在選擇器中,我們也可以使用星號來表示部分元素,如:
ul li * { color: red; }
上述代碼表示選中列表中每個li子元素的所有后代元素,并設置它們的顏色為紅色。
總之,星號在CSS中是一個非常有用的選擇器,但也需要謹慎使用,以免影響頁面性能。
上一篇css創建變量嗎